How WhatsApp Search Actually Works

WhatsApp is built entirely around phone numbers — there are no public usernames or a searchable directory. To message someone, their number generally has to be in your phone's contacts. That single design choice shapes every method for finding a person:

Ways to Find Someone on WhatsApp

1. Save the number and open WhatsApp

Add the full number (with country code) to your contacts, open WhatsApp → Contacts, and they'll appear with their profile name and photo if they use the app.

2. Use a wa.me link

Type https://wa.me/<number> in your browser (number with country code, no symbols) to open a chat directly — handy when you don't want to save the contact.

4. Ask through a mutual contact

Group chats are a common bridge — a shared group lets you message someone even without saving their number first.

Verifying a WhatsApp Contact Is Genuine

Scammers love WhatsApp because a number is easy to spoof and profile photos are easy to fake. Before trusting a new contact:

  1. Check the country code: A number from an unexpected country when they claim to be local is a warning sign
  2. Reverse image search their photo: Stolen or AI-generated profile pictures show up elsewhere online
  3. Ask for a live voice note or video call: Scammers usually avoid real-time verification
  4. Watch for instant money or crypto talk: Classic pig-butchering scams pivot to "investment" quickly
  5. Confirm the name matches the number: Cross-check the number against other sources to see if the identity lines up

Keeping Your Own Number and Location Private

When you message a stranger on WhatsApp, your own phone number is exposed to them, and the websites you use to research them can log your IP and location. If you're dealing with a possible scammer, limit what you reveal: keep your profile photo and "about" hidden from non-contacts in Settings → Privacy, and consider a VPN to mask your IP while you research, especially on public WiFi.

Frequently Asked Questions

Can I find someone on WhatsApp without their phone number?

It's difficult because WhatsApp has no username directory — everything is keyed to phone numbers. Your best path is to find their number elsewhere first (a profile, a mutual group, or a people search by name), then add it to your contacts.

How do I message someone on WhatsApp without saving their contact?

Use a wa.me link: type https://wa.me/ followed by their full number including country code (digits only) into your browser. It opens a chat directly without adding them to your contacts.

How can I tell if a WhatsApp account is a scammer?

Check for an unexpected country code, reverse-image-search the profile photo, and ask for a live voice or video call. Scammers avoid real-time verification and often steer the conversation toward investments or money quickly.

Will someone know if I look at their WhatsApp profile?

No. Viewing a contact's profile photo or "about" is not announced. They are only notified if you message them, and read receipts/online status depend on both users' privacy settings.
